What is a grants associate?

Grants Associates are professionals who support organizations in securing and managing funding from grants. They typically assist with researching grant opportunities, preparing and submitting grant proposals, and ensuring compliance with grant requirements. Additionally, they may help track deadlines, manage budgets, and report on the outcomes of grant-funded projects. Their work is vital for nonprofits, educational institutions, and other organizations that rely on external funding to achieve their missions.

How does a grants associate typically collaborate with program teams and external partners during the grant application process?

A Grants Associate works closely with program teams to gather necessary project information, budgets, and measurable outcomes required for compelling grant proposals. They often coordinate meetings and facilitate communication to ensure all stakeholders are aligned on objectives and deadlines. Externally, Grants Associates may interact with funders or partner organizations to clarify application requirements and build relationships for future opportunities. This collaborative approach ensures proposals are accurate, competitive, and in line with organizational priorities.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a grants associate,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Grants Associate, you need strong research, writing, and organizational skills, often supported by a bachelor’s degree in a relevant field such as nonprofit management or communications. Familiarity with grant management software, databases, and proficiency in Microsoft Office are typically required, along with knowledge of funder guidelines. Attention to detail, time management, and the ability to collaborate effectively are standout soft skills in this role. These skills ensure accurate grant applications, compliance with deadlines, and successful fundraising for organizational missions.

What is the difference between Grants Associate vs Grants Coordinator?

AspectGrants AssociateGrants Coordinator
Required CredentialsBachelor's degree, experience in grants or nonprofit workBachelor's degree, experience in grants management or nonprofit sector
Work EnvironmentOffice setting, supporting grant applications and reportingOffice setting, overseeing grant processes and compliance
Employer & Industry UsageNonprofits, educational institutions, government agenciesNonprofits, educational institutions, government agencies
Common Search & ComparisonYesYes

The main difference between a Grants Associate and a Grants Coordinator lies in their scope of responsibilities. Grants Associates typically support grant applications and reporting, focusing on assisting with documentation and research. Grants Coordinators often oversee the entire grants process, ensuring compliance and managing relationships with funders. Both roles require similar credentials and are common in nonprofit and government sectors, but the Coordinator role usually involves more oversight and coordination tasks.
